What are Some Key Business Lessons from Buffett?

1. Patience and Discipline: Buffett emphasizes the importance of patience and long-term thinking in investing. He advises against frequent trading and instead advocates for a buy-and-hold strategy.
2. Understand the Business: Before investing, Buffett ensures he thoroughly understands the business model, industry, and competitive landscape. This principle is often referred to as investing within one's "circle of competence."
3. Management Quality: Buffett places significant importance on the quality of a company's management. He looks for leaders who are not only skilled but also trustworthy and aligned with shareholder interests.
4. Economic Moats: Buffett seeks companies with "economic moats," or sustainable competitive advantages, which protect them from competitors and ensure long-term profitability.
